Ogden Community Receives New Public Protection Classification from ISO (Insurance Services Office)
Great News! We have received our ISO (Insurance Services Office) Score and are excited to announce our community has a Public Protection Classification grade of “2” which puts us in the top 5% of communities in the United States! To put this incredible accomplishment in perspective, across the nation there are only 2004 fire departments that are considered an ISO of “2” out of 38,195 fire departments nation wide.

Utah boy, 12, 'starved to death after being locked up at home' as messages reveal horror final days
A 12-year-old boy from Utah was found "starved to death" at his father's home after suffering years of suspected abuse, police say. Gavin Peterson was found dead on July 9 after deputies from the Webster County Sheriff's Office were called to his father's home in West Haven as the boy was "not breathing" and had been "vomiting" for days on end. Gavin was found on the bathroom floor by officers and paramedics who tried to resuscitate him but their efforts were in vain as he later died at hospital.
Tri-City Exchange seeks help after refrigerated trailer goes out
NORTH OGDEN — The founder of the Tri-City Exchange said Friday that his food pantry needed a new refrigerated trailer after a donated one broke down over Pioneer Day. Founder Mike Larson said he had already made “thousands upon thousands” of dollars worth of repairs to the trailer this year before the latest problem.

Westbound lanes of I-80 reopen after fatal semi truck crash shuts down highway for hours
A fatal semi truck crash on I-80 stopped westbound traffic. As of 10 a.m. Saturday, the left three lanes remained closed. The accident happened around 4:30 a.m. Saturday, when a semi truck driver towing a 53-foot trailer lost control, according to a report from the Utah Department of Public Safety. The driver hit the right concrete barrier at Lamb’s Canyon.

Severe Weather Alert for Utah: Anticipate Strong Winds and Thunderstorms
The National Weather Service (NWS) in Salt Lake City has issued a warning of gusty thunderstorm winds expected to hit Utah this afternoon and evening. The western part of the state is likely to experience the highest chances of 50-60 mph wind gusts. As a precautionary measure, residents are advised to remain weather-aware and be prepared to take shelter when storms approach.
